Stayed Mar 18, 2026House was great. Conveniently located to the main rental and ski slopes. We had the best time skiing and snowboarding. The living space has a large glass door-wall with the perfect view of the mountain landscape and snow tubing tracks.Kitchen was stocked with the essential cooking tools, the cookware was a bit overused and randomly stacked in the cupboards. Pulled out several items that were dirty. The home was tidy but certainly not spotless. We had to unload the dishwasher upon our arrival.Linens and towels were of nice quality. The home welcomed our small pups so that was a blessing for us to have them on our trip.Driveway is a bit steep and challenging if you are not prepared, but they do have one parking spot at a lower level with multiple flights of steps up the the home.The only thing that I misunderstood from the site and photos was where the bunkbeds and shared bath were located. They are on the upper level, upstairs. So if you have adults or anyone who may be slightly older or larger who sleeps in the 2 king beds (with shared bath) down on the lower level they have to navigate up a tiny spiral staircase to get up to the kitchen and living area. We made it work but just an FYI.Home was built in 1974 but has nicely renovated baths and has been recently painted. Overall it was wonderful. I like giving honest feedback (not complaints)
